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ive on-site to assess the damage and create a customized plan to get your home back to normal. We’ll identify areas of standing water, damaged materials, and potential safety hazards. This step is crucial in determining the best course of action to take. Our team will use specialized equipment to measure the amount of water present and identify any potential issues that may impact the drying process.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using truck-mounted extractors and other specialized equipment, our team will remove standing water from your home. This is typically the fastest and most effective way to remove large amounts of water. Our technicians will carefully extract water from carpets, pads, and other materials, taking care to avoid damaging any remaining structural parts.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will use dehumidifiers and air movers to dry your home. These machines work by circulating air and removing moisture from the air, allowing your home to dry quickly and efficiently. Our technicians will monitor the drying process to ensure that your home is returned to a safe and dry environment.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
After the drying process is complete, our team will clean and sanitize any affected areas. This includes carpets, upholstery, and other materials that may have come into contact with contaminated water. Our technicians will use specialized equipment and cleaning solutions to remove dirt, grime, and bacteria from your home.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Once the cleaning and sanitizing process is complete, our team will work with you to restore and reconstruct any damaged areas. This may include repairing or replacing drywall, installing new flooring, or repainting walls. Our team will work closely with you to ensure that your home is returned to its original condition.

Warning Signs You Need Living Room Water Removal
Water damage can be sneaky, and it’s easy to overlook warning signs. But if you catch these signs early, you can pr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some common warning signs that you need Living Room Water Removal: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Are you noticing a musty smell in your living room that just won’t go away? This could be a sign of water damage. Moisture in the air can cause mold and mildew to grow, producing a strong, unpleasant odor. If you notice this smell, it’s essential to call in the professionals right away.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age, especially if it’s accompanied by a musty smell. This could show that water has seeped into the subfloor or underneath the flooring, causing it to warp or buckle. Living Room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Large amounts of standing water | No | Yes | Too much water can be overwhelming and difficult to handle on your own. |
| Water damage in your walls or ceiling | No | Yes | Water damage in these areas can be difficult to detect and may need specialized equipment to repair. |
| Musty odors or warping flooring | Maybe | Yes | These signs can show more significant water damage that needs professional attention. |
| Small water leak or spill | Yes | No | You can likely handle small water leaks or spills on your own with a mop and some towels. |
| Water damage in your basement or crawlspace | No | Yes | Water damage in these areas can be a sign of a larger issue and may need professional attention to repair. |
| Peeling paint or wallpaper | Maybe | Yes | These signs can show water damage, but may also be caused by other factors such as poor painting or wallpaper installation. |

Living Room Water Removal Cost In Celina, TX
The cost of Living Room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Celina, TX. But, with our team, you can expect a price that’s fair and reasonable. Here are some estimated price ranges for our services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water present, the size of the affected area, and the type of equ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of equipment needed, and the length of time required to dry the space.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of cleaning solutions needed, and the length of time required to complete the job. |
| Restoration and Re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of materials needed, and the length of time required to complete the job. |
| Emergency Response and Assessment | $200 – $1,000 | The time of day, the severity of the damage, and the location of the affected area. |
| Free Estimate and Consultation | $0 – $200 | The complexity of the job, the size of the affected area, and the location of the affected area. |
